Overview

Folding e-bikes solve the storage problem that keeps many people from buying a full-size electric bike. They fit in apartments, car trunks, and small storage spaces without sacrificing performance. The Lectric XP 3.0 is the standout choice in this category by a wide margin.

Buying Tips

  • Folding bikes are heavier than they look — the Lectric XP 3.0 is 64 lbs
  • Great for apartments but carrying up multiple flights of stairs gets old quickly
  • The 7-speed Shimano gearing makes it feel like a proper bike not a toy
  • Class 3 at 28 mph requires a helmet in most US states
  • Check local bike lane regulations for Class 3 e-bikes in your city
